JK Rowling is an English author in the 20th century who is first famous for her great magic series, Harry Potter. This article discusses the heroic growth of Harry Potter in some aspects in the importance of environment (circumstance), father’s influence as well as love and sacrifice.

1. The importance of environment

Just as the classical heroic story, hero must experience sufferings and pains. Harry Potter had a miserable childhood. What JK Rowling wrote in the novels shows it evidently, “The room held no sign at all that another boy lived in the house too.” [1] But after the 11-year miserable life, he touched the door of the magic world, which he regarded as his real family. At that time, Harry just knew that You-Know-Who was beaten by him, which made a big shock to the whole magic world and made him well-known.

However, what I have to mention that the big devil had a very similar life to the hero boy. The first reason is the environment that led them to different fates. Owen said, Environment depends on people’s language, religion, culture, customs, and ideology and behavior nature. [2] Harry Potter was in an environment of love, friendship and kindness even if with some sufferings. It was good for Harry didn’t know something true about his parents, he just imagined his parents good persons, so he wouldn’t be arrogant. However, Voldemort lived in a world of puffery and insincere with his inferior of a smuggle father. As we can see, how important can the environment be!

2. Father’s influence

“Father is the most important paragon to boys and father’s praise and ratification making boys’ self-identity. It cannot be ignored that father influence the values of children. Many children want to become a person like their fathers.” [3]

The second reason that led to different results of Harry and Voldemort is father’s roles. Although the two main characters in the series were very similar in some aspects, the role that father played in their lives was totally different. That is an important reason for characteristic growth. Just because Harry Potter had a good father, or he imaged his father a positive model, which made him potentially want to be a person with the qualities of righteousness, kindness, friendliness and bravery. Father gave Harry a power to overcome all the difficulties.

3. Love and sacrifice

Rowling wrote in the series more than once, it was love, which is the most evident reason for the distinctions of the hero Harry and devil Voldemort.

A great sacrifice is the death of Dumbledore. Harry felt that he was too cowardly and braveless to save Dumbledore; he could just watch professor’s death. The death of Dumbledore in the series used the heroic legend in Greek mythology for reference. “The significance of Dumbledore’s life was beyond death. Rowling made hero’s death combine closely with human’s attitude to survival, the way of life and the value of survival, which reflected that life vanquished death, the spirit of the hero will never obliterate.”[4] Dumbledore’s death made Harry more mature and more rational, which was a leap for Harry Potter growing up from a boy to a hero.

It is because the love and sacrifice of those who loved Harry deeply that made Harry Potter becomes a hero eventually with respectable qualities.
